About Calcit
Calcit is one of Europe's leading manufacturers of calcium carbonate pigments, fillers, and granulates. Our products are used in a wide range of industries, including paper, plastics, paints and coatings, glass, pharmaceuticals, food, agriculture, environmental solutions, and construction.
